The Shock and Vibration Digest. Volume 15, Number 3

Abstract

The shock and vibration digest is a monthly publication of the shock and vibration information center. The goal of the digest is to provide efficient transfer of sound, shock, and vibration technology among researchers and practicing engineers. Subjective and objective analyses of the literature are provided along with news and editorial material.
